Taking Pictures of the Night Sky
Capturing impressive pictures of the night sky needs careful preparation. Checking the weather report for clear skies is vital, as is recognizing what time the moon increases and establishes.

Camera
A fundamental DSLR electronic camera with a wide lens works well for night-sky photos, but any kind of video camera with a large sensing unit and a manual focus setting need to work. The integral part is that the camera can be set to shoot in RAW style, which enables maximum adaptability when modifying.

Depending upon the desired result, you might want to take numerous exposures and after that combine them in post-processing. This can be valuable if you're shooting both a foreground things (like a lake, tree, lorry or a structure) and the evening skies and need to subject each at different settings.

You can likewise experiment with long-exposure shots that show star routes. This can be achieved by focusing your structure on the North Star and utilizing a shutter rate lasting for several mins. This produces remarkable arcs and vortex-like circles of light around your subject. It can be time consuming, yet the results are stunning!

Lens
Among one of the most crucial factors in evening skies photography is selecting the appropriate lens. A high resolution, broad angle lens will assist you capture as several stars and the moon in your photograph as possible.

You will certainly additionally need a tripod to stop cam shake throughout long direct exposures. It is likewise advised to shoot in RAW mode, which will provide you more latitude in post-processing.

One more element is timing. It is best to prepare for when the Milky Way will increase or establish depending upon your area. There are several apps and internet sites to assist with this consisting of PhotoPills.

Finally, it is good to have a fascinating foreground in your photograph to include deepness and contrast. Making use of intriguing rock formations, structures and even people can include a feeling of range to your picture and make it much more impactful. Your make-up must also stick to basic photo principles, such as the regulation of thirds and locating leading lines.

Shutter Speed
The shutter is the part of your camera that beings in front of the picture sensing unit and opens and near videotape an exposure. Its rate impacts how much light your picture gets-- the much faster it is, the much less light gets in.

A slower shutter rate enables extra light in, however likewise blurs any kind of motion tent sales that happens throughout the direct exposure, which serves for recording celebrity tracks and various other results such as a long direct exposure to develop an attractive evening sky.

With the ideal devices, it's feasible to generate images that are practically as intense as daytime and still be able to capture brilliant information of the Milky Way and stars. For maximum clearness, attempt to obtain as away from towns and cities as feasible and examine web sites such as this one for cloud maps and dark skies.

ISO
Selecting an ISO setting is an essential step in evening skies photography. The higher the ISO worth, the extra delicate your video camera will be to light and the brighter your picture will be. Nevertheless, if you go too expensive, the noise in your photo will certainly be too noticeable.

An excellent beginning factor is to establish your camera to a reduced ISO of 800, after that take a test shot. If this photo is also dark, boost the ISO one stop at a time till you have an appropriate picture.

Foreground shots in evening sky pictures need a lot longer exposure times than the celebrities, so you'll wish to make use of a tripod. To even more maintain your cam, use the remote shutter release to avoid any type of shaking triggered by pressing the switch on your own. Also, remember to maintain your lens in Guidebook Focus setting. This will aid you to maintain the very same focal length throughout your shoot. The Rule of Thirds is a crucial policy for making up night skies photos, assisting to equilibrium and combine your photos.
